UnitedHealth Group seeking chief talent officer

UnitedHealth Group posted June 24 that it is looking for a chief talent officer to join the company at its Minnetonka, Minn. headquarters, either in-person or potentially remote.

Advertisement

The position would report to the chief people officer and would primarily be responsible for leading end-to-end enterprise talent strategy and ensuring readiness of talent pipelines at all levels to support growth, shaping the company’s culture, ensuring the company’s EVP is aligned to the business strategy and advancing the company’s learning and talent agendas through the use of modern technology.

The position will allow for telecommuting flexibility from any U.S. location and will include a pay range of $350,000 to $450,000 annually.

The company currently has 45 open C-suite positions across its brands in different regions of the country.
